Transaction d6f53b2c825161646ca7930dd4b0def48d12f02604017b99d3aae94bb242497f

18 Input
1 Outputs
  • d6f53b2c825161646ca7930dd4b0def48d12f02604017b99d3aae94bb242497f:0
  • value  100000000
    address  1JGhhHhXxgm9PNi4RRSrPdmGDsG1RYKWZ2